Dhanlaxmi Bank Q1 Results: Profit Doubles to ₹24.91 Crore, Interest Income Soars

Dhanlaxmi Bank’s Q1 profit more than doubles to ₹24.91 crore, driven by a significant increase in interest income and a decline in bad loans.

Dhanlaxmi Bank Posts Impressive Q1 Results

The Kerala-based bank reported a net profit of ₹24.91 crore for the June quarter of FY27, a notable improvement from the ₹12.18 crore recorded in the same period last year.

Total income for the quarter rose to ₹484.25 crore, up from ₹407 crore in the corresponding quarter of FY26, while interest income increased to ₹449 crore from ₹368 crore.

Key Driver of Growth: Interest Income

The significant increase in interest income was a major contributor to the bank’s improved profitability, with the bank’s net interest income rising to ₹381 crore from ₹292 crore in the same period last year.

Market Impact and Details

  • The bank’s gross NPA as a percentage of gross advances improved to 1.82 per cent during Q1, from 3.22 per cent a year ago, indicating a decline in bad loans.
  • Shares of Dhanlaxmi Bank were down 5.01 per cent to ₹32.44 apiece on the BSE, despite the bank’s impressive Q1 results.
